How to merge two partitions in Windows XP?



How to merge two partitions in Windows XP?

You follow below steps to merge two partitions in Windows XP.

Steps:


  1. Click on Start menu and click on "Control Panel".
  2. Then click on “Performance and Maintenance" option.
  3. After that click on"Administrative Tools".
  4. In the "Administrative Tools" section,click on"Computer Management" option.
  5. Then click on "Disk Management".
  6. Then select the one drive you want to merge (e.g. disk D :).
  7. After that right click on selected drive and select "Delete Volume".
  8. Then select your drive C: and the option "Extend Volume". You computer will automatically select empty available spaces on your hard disk and you can alter them if you wish to do so.



This is how you can merge two partitions in Windows XP.
